The AM4 pinout isn't just a random grid; it is a highly organized map. To understand the diagram, you must categorize the pins into their primary functional zones: A. Power and Ground (VCC & VSS)

The pins delivering high current to the CPU cores are clustered primarily in the center of the grid. This positioning aligns directly beneath the silicon dies on the top side of the substrate. Centralized power routing shortens the electrical distance the current must travel, reducing voltage drop and heat generation inside the processor substrate. 4. Pin Damage and Troubleshooting

Looking closely at an exclusive AM4 pinout diagram reveals a checkerboard pattern of VSS (Ground) pins interspersed among the high-speed data pins. Every high-speed signal trace needs a nearby return path to ground. Placing ground pins adjacent to PCIe and DDR4 data lines keeps the electrical loop area small. This prevents the pins from acting as miniature antennas, reducing electromagnetic interference (EMI). Power Concentrated in the Center
